Hi guys just bought a Mk3 golf cabriolet.
it was cheap so Im not moaning.
However all 4 electric windows are not working.
Any ideas??

Have you checked the fuses?
-
Yeah I did. BUT I have just checked through the manual - there is a Special circuit fuse for the electric windows. Anyway just found out it blown. Have by passed & got 3 windows working- Cushtie

there is a thermal fuse cliped onto the top of the fuse box, Drop the fusebox down off its holder its top right, Looks like a chunky metal fuse. :smiley:
